> If you are having trouble shutting down programs, you should perform 
> some basic system maintenance like deleting old files and unused 
> programs, and defragging your hard drive.  Of course, you can always 
> force a program to shut down using Windows Task Manager.

>> Friends,
>> I am running Jaws 10,11, and 12 on a Dell Inspiron 1545 which has XP 
>> professional on it. No matter what I am doing whether it be surfing 
>> the internet or checking mail through Outlook Express or even 
>> listening to music on my Windows Media Player I more times than not 
>> either get a message that says program is not responding or the 
>> program will just freeze up on me. I am unable to close these 
>> programs out when I get messages of this sort. Is there anyway to 
>> correct this behavior? Thanks for any help offered on this matter. Oh 
>> yeah and just here recently I have started getting messages when 
>> Outlook Express tries to compact messages that a folder is still in 
>> use even after I have closed the OE program.
